This 1720 drawing by Cosmas Damian Asam, a prominent figure of the German Rococo period, depicts a study for "The Ascension of Christ". The preparatory drawing features several figures in dynamic poses, suggesting an energetic composition. The red chalk medium emphasizes the fluidity of motion and the interplay of light and shadow. Asam's use of line and shadow in this drawing foreshadows his mastery in creating dynamic, theatrical scenes. The subject matter, the Ascension, is a significant event in Christian iconography.
